Certification Details BLS ACLS PALS NRP Job Details Coulee Medical Center is a 25-bed Trauma Level IV Critical Access Hospital serving the healthcare needs of rural Washington community. Job Requirements Required : BLS Required : ACLS Preferred : PALS Preferred : NRP Must have experience with telemetry and drips Must be willing to be flexible in assignments and work all beds / populations with variation in census Schedule Information 12 hour shifts, 6a-6 : 30p, 6p-6 : 30a Typically every other weekend Will fill in for holidays if there is a need Scheduler will complete schedule 4 weeks at a time Unit Specific Information May be assigned to the Code Team May float to ER if experienced May have to help with post partum caring for well mom and baby Scrub Color : Any color as long as clean and professional Additional Details of Beds : 25 Average census is 12-15 Nurse : Patient Ratios : Acute : 1 : 4-5. Non-skilled swing / skilled swing : 1 : 6-8 Common diagnoses : CHF, COPD, General Medical floor patients, SDS patients, rehab patients, wound care, skilled nursing patients Will mix some of their own medications Are RNs required to titrate drips : Yes Common titratable : Insulin, Diltiazem, Nitro, Heparin Charge Nurse on each shift, Nurse Manager is available for Charge Nurse Are there nurse aids / patient care techs on this unit : Yes, 1 : 8-10 RT Equipment : No RT, RN's responsible for respiratory treatments and oxygen management Are there tele / monitor techs on this unit : No monitor techs. RNs do basic strip sign off during shift Department specific orientation : 1-2 day orientation that includes unit orientation competencies and clinical informatic training as well as general facility orientation
